Executive Summary
For industrial procurement managers in shipbuilding, aerospace, and structural construction, sourcing CNC Plasma Pipe Cutters from China represents a significant capital investment with long-term operational implications. These industries demand equipment capable of processing high-tensile materials, maintaining tight tolerances (±0.1mm for aerospace, ±0.5mm for shipbuilding), and operating in demanding environments.
This guide addresses the specific procurement risks and technical benchmarks that distinguish industrial-grade equipment from light-fabrication alternatives when importing from Chinese manufacturing hubs like Shandong, Jiangsu, and Guangdong provinces.
The 3 Critical Factors to Verify Before Bulk Ordering
When evaluating Chinese manufacturers for multi-unit procurement or distribution partnerships, prioritize these non-negotiable verification points:
1. Equipment Durability & Heavy-Duty Construction Standards
For shipbuilding and construction applications, your equipment must withstand continuous cutting of thick-walled carbon steel (up to 50mm+) and stainless steel pipes. Before bulk ordering:
- Frame Integrity: Verify that the machine bed uses stress-relieved, welded steel structures (minimum 8mm wall thickness) rather than bolted aluminum extrusions. Request material certificates for the gantry and chuck assemblies.
- Drive System Specifications: Confirm servo motors are branded (Yaskawa, Panasonic, or Siemens) with planetary gearboxes rated for IP65 protection. Stepper motors are insufficient for industrial pipe cutting.
- Chuck Capacity & Load Rating: For shipbuilding applications, ensure the roller bed or chuck system can support pipe weights exceeding 5,000kg and diameters from 50mm to 1,200mm without deflection.
- Thermal Management: Inspect plasma source integration—Hypertherm or Kjellberg systems should be housed in isolated compartments with forced-air cooling to prevent thermal drift during 24/7 production cycles.
